Subject: On-call basics — EXIF scrubbing pipeline

Welcome aboard. Since you're taking your first on-call rotation for the Lumenpatch service, here's the short version: every uploaded image passes through the Driftgate scrubber, which strips location and device metadata before storage. The most common page is a stuck scrub queue — usually a restart fixes it, but always confirm no unscrubbed files reached the bucket first. The full runbook, escalation order, and queue dashboards are on the internal page.

operations page: https://confluence.zemvarlabs.internal/projects/display/browse/display/8963

- [ ] Quick one: before we seal the signing keys, make sure the Tindercap markdown rendering pipeline is pinned to the audited build — no sanitizer bypasses, no raw HTML passthrough. Reviewer should eyeball the renderer hash against the ceremony sheet. Once that checks out, note the vault recovery passphrase, which appears directly below.

vault phrase of baweg-hafog = caswyn-istael-holdor

## Service Accounts — Export Retry Worker

Heads up, future maintainers: the retry worker that re-submits failed exports from Ledgerbird runs under the `svc-export-retry` account, not your personal creds. If exports pile up in the dead-letter queue, the worker sweeps every 15 minutes and retries with exponential backoff (max 5 attempts). Don't manually replay unless the queue exceeds 10k items — it'll double-send. The account authenticates against the internal Quillgate API, and yes, the credential lives right here on this page for now.

service key, faweg-yajop: qvz2-qn

### Runbook: Cutover from Hopper to Relaymesh

We're retiring Hopper, the homegrown job queue, in favor of Relaymesh. New folks: the cutover runs in two phases — dual-write for 48 hours, then a drain of Hopper's backlog before we flip consumers. Do not skip the drain check; orphaned jobs in Hopper will not replay. The Relaymesh worker image must be signed before the orchestrator will admit it, and the signing key is as follows.

deploy key for yadup-badug: bky6_rLH3qD

## Releases

Quick note for the sync: GarageGlance v2.4 ships the occupancy feed for the Marlowe Street deck, now polling sensors every 30 seconds instead of two minutes. Counts should stop drifting during rush hour. Tag releases off `main`, run the feed smoke test, and ping Tova if the diff looks weird. All release artifacts must be verified against the key below.

signing key of tahog-tajog = bky6_QV8tna